books by subject
Classroom Planning

Dealing with Disruptive Students in the Classroom

53 Interesting Communications Exercises For Science Students

Beyond Air Guitar: A Rough Guide for Students in Art, Design and the Media

The Essential Guide to Secondary Teaching: Practical Skills for Teachers (The Essential Guides)

Teaching Through Self-instruction: How to Develop Open Learning Materials

Montessori: The Science Behind the Genius

NLP for Teachers: How to be a Highly Effective Teacher

Marketing higher education: Theory and Practice

Higher education management (Society for Research Into Higher Education)

The Enquiring University: n/a

Reflective Teaching in Further and Adult Education

Teaching Palliative Care: A Practical Guide

Professional Issues for Teachers and Student Teachers

The Theory and Practice of Teaching

Teacher's Guide to Performance-Based Learning and Assessment

Intercultural Language Use and Language Learning

100 Ideas for Teaching Geography: 7 (Continuum One Hundreds)

Primary Maths - anyone can feed sweets to sharks... (Phil Beadle's How To Teach Series): Anyone can feed sweets to the sharks...

Effective Discipline in Primary Schools and Classrooms

Managing Your Classroom (Classmates) (Classmates S.)

101 DANCE GAMES FOR CHILDREN: Fun and Creativity with Movement (Smartfun Activity Books)

Effective Discipline in Secondary Schools and Classrooms

Teacher Evaluation: Educative Alternatives: 24 (Contemporary Analysis in Education Series)

Challenging Behaviour in Schools: Teacher support, practical techniques and policy development

Managing the Professional Development of Teachers (Developing Teachers & Teaching S.)

Encore Tricolore 2 Grammar in Action

Listening to Young Children

Crying for Help: The No Blame Approach to Bullying (Lucky Duck Books)

Effective Heads of Department: No. 3 (School Effectiveness S.)
